MARYLAND SETS NEW OYSTER RECORD

Over one-point-seven-billion new oysters have been planted on oyster fishery sites in the Chesapeake Bay.  State officials say that number has surpassed the 2023 planting goal while also setting a new record.  Governor Moore thanked the organizations and DNR staff who helped reach the accomplishment.  State officials have been working hard since 2014 to restore oyster populations in a handful of bay tributaries.
